In the vibrant tapestry of childhood, few experiences are as universally cherished as learning to ride a bicycle. The thrill of zipping down the street, the wind tousling your hair, and the sense of freedom that accompanies each pedal stroke encapsulates the essence of youth. Bicycles have long been more than mere modes of transportation; they are vehicles of imagination, adventure, and invaluable life lessons.


From the first wobbly attempts to ride without training wheels to the exhilaration of cruising with friends, every child’s journey on a bike is a rite of passage. The moment a child finally balances and pedals on their own is often celebrated as an unforgettable milestone. This experience teaches them about perseverance and determination—qualities that will serve them well throughout their lives. As the famous quote goes, “Life is like riding a bicycle. To keep your balance, you must keep moving.” This ingenious metaphor, attributed to Albert Einstein, mirrors the life lesson that every child learns when they take on the challenge of mastering a bike.

Moreover, the social aspect of biking cannot be overlooked. Bikes serve as a bridge that connects friends, creating bonds that often last a lifetime. Riding together fosters teamwork and camaraderie, as children navigate their surroundings side by side. They share laughter, compete in friendly races, and sometimes even negotiate routes—valuable lessons in communication and compromise. It's no wonder that the bicycle is often referred to as a friendship machine.

In addition to the physical benefits of cycling, which include enhanced coordination, balance, and strength, there is a profound psychological impact. Riding a bicycle instills a sense of independence in children. It empowers them to venture out into the world, to explore beyond the confines of their immediate environment, and to embrace a spirit of adventure. Parents often watch with pride as their children ride off, knowing that the skills and confidence they gain will shape their character.


As children grow, the humble bicycle often stays with them, morphing in purpose and meaning. It becomes a symbol of nostalgia—a reminder of carefree days spent racing in the sunlight. Some of the most profound quotes about bicycles reflect this sentiment. For instance, the author H.G. Wells once said, “Whenever I see an adult on a bicycle, I no longer despair for the future of the human race.” This humorously highlights the enduring joy and innocence that biking embodies, reminding us that the spirit of childhood can continue into adulthood if we allow ourselves to embrace simple pleasures.


In today’s digital age, where screens dominate leisure time, encouraging a love for biking in children is more crucial than ever. As parents and caregivers, we can inspire the next generation to step away from their devices and embrace the outdoors. Organizing family bike rides, participating in community cycling events, and simply encouraging kids to play outside can foster a long-lasting appreciation for this simple yet profound activity.


In conclusion, the bicycle is a cherished companion in the journey of childhood. It represents freedom, friendship, and growth. As children pedal through their formative years, they gather memories and lessons that will accompany them into adulthood. Let us celebrate these moments and recognize the bicycle as a powerful symbol of childhood adventure, encouraging our children to take to the wheels and create their own stories of joy and exploration.
